select テーブル名1.フィールド名, テーブル名2.フィールド名 と思ったことはないでしょうか? これによって、複雑なデータの呼び出しや検索が可能になります。 本記事では、プログラミング初心者向けに「データベースとは何か」を簡単に解説した記事です。 2 田島悠介   今回は、WHEREを使ったレコードの抽出条件について解説します。 どういう内容でしょうか? 1 1 田島悠介   ALTER TABLEを使ってフィールドを削除する方法 User 大石ゆかり     1 from 口座 a. inner join 銀行 b. on a.銀行no = b.銀行no. 1 2 userからusersに変わっていますね。 SELECT * FROM table1 LEFT JOIN table2 ON table1.id=table2.id LEFT JOIN table3 ON table2.id=table3.id; MySQL 5.0.12 での結合処理の変更 . id これで準備は完了です。postとuserテーブルに適当な値を流しRailsのコンソールで以下のコマンドを実行しましょう。 大石ゆかり English, セクション8.2.1.9「LEFT JOIN および RIGHT JOIN の最適化」.     田島悠介 そんな方のために、TechAcademyではオンラインブートキャンプPHP/Laravelコースを提供しています。 そうだね。Sqliteなど簡易なデータベースは注意が必要だけど、普通のデータベースは後からでも変更できるんだ。変更の仕方を見てみよう! 内部結合というのは、どういった形になるんでしょうか? 田島メンター!テーブルを作成して、データを追加出来るようになったんですが、作成した後にテーブルの変更って出来るんですか? user = User.joins(:avatar).readonly(false).find_by(id: 1) 内部結合とは二つのテーブルから同じカラムだけを取得する方法です。SQL分で表すと以下のようになります。       );   ・誰かに聞きながら学びたい English, 5.7    分かりました! 内部結合(inner join) を使うと,テーブル同士を合わせて,編集することが出来ます. コンテンツへスキップ. select * from organization; 田島悠介 おわりに   今回は、このsampledbというデータベースをもとに解説を進めます。 :bookname   実際にやりながら見ていきましょう。今回はこのようなデータの入ったuser というテーブルを使います。 今回の記事の内容は動画でもご覧いただけます。 1 selectに続けて、どのテーブルのどのフィールドデータをそれぞれ取り出すのかということを「テーブル名.フィールド名」で明示し、「,」で区切っていきます。 それが今回紹介すCOUNT関数なんだ!さっそく見てみよう! また、user.rbでhas_manyでpostを持つようにします。 left outer join…最初のテーブル(テーブル1)にしか存在しないデータを取り出すとき 目次 今回はjoinの使用法とテーブル結合を行う方法を解説しました。joinを行うことによって、モデルの探索などを簡単に行うことが可能となります。是非使いこなせるようになりましょう。 (※NULLとは、データが何も入っていないという意味です) なお本記事は、TechAcademyのWebアプリケーションオンラインブートキャンプの内容をもとに紹介しています。   フィールド名を変更するためのコマンドは次の通りです。 前回、内部結合(inner join)でテーブルを2つ、つなげたんですけど、外部結合っていうのもあるんですか?   大石ゆかり 田島悠介 drop table  user; :email FROM users INNER JOIN avatars 田島メンター!テーブルもデータベースと同じように削除することが出来るんですか? モデル.joins(条件) 結果は同様のため省略。 内部結合. 大石ゆかり 今回の記事の内容は動画でもご覧いただけます。 こんにちは!システムエンジニアのオオイシです。 sqlのinner join(内部結合)をご存知ですか?inner joinの使いかたを覚えると、1回のsqlで関連するテーブルを結合して検索することが可能になります。 この記事では、 inner join(内部結合)とは? inner joinの構文 inner そこで今回は、XAMPPでMySQLを使ってデータベースを作成する方... MySQLの初心者向けに、基本的な使い方を解説する記事です。 まず、inner join の構文を使って注文一覧・詳細情報・商品情報を内部結合します。 . on テーブル名1.フィールド名 = テーブル名2.フィールド名; 今回はこのuser というテーブルを削除してみましょう。 外部結合は、内部結合と違い、こういったどちらかのテーブルにしかないデータについても取得することができますので、用途に応じて使い分けてみてくださいね。 まずはわかりやすいように、現在のテーブルを表示させます。(テーブル名はusersに変わっています) 3. 田島悠介 1 sqlの内部結合 inner joinの基本構文2 sqlの内部結合を利用してデータを取得してみよう3 sqlで複数のテーブルを内部結合するには?4 さいごに:sqlの内部結合は実務では必須の知識データベースからデータを取得する際、2つ 反対に、right outer joinを使ってorganizationテーブルを基準とすると以下のようになります。 :id 鈴木 なるほど、それ以外は取得しないってことですね。   MENU. その通り!前回の内部結合の時に使ったサンプルを利用して、今度は外部結合を書いてみよう! テキストよりも動画の方が理解しやすいという場合はぜひご覧ください。 content ・誰かに聞きながら学びたい 本記事は下記の流れで解説していきます。 と思ったことはないでしょうか? 2   [PR] MySQLで挫折しない学習方法を動画で公開中2. ただjoinsには難点があり create table user( inner join 顧客 c. on a.顧客no = c.顧客no. MySQLの基礎をさらに勉強したい場合は、MySQLのSUMを使って指定フィールドの合計値を計算する方法も合わせてご覧ください。 使える言語は、ruby python go 。最近はgoにハマってます。 釣りをした rails g model User name:string 2   おわりに ALTER TABLEを使うと、MySQLの既存のテーブルの定義(構造)を変更することができます。 二つのテーブルを何らかの方法で一つのテーブルに結合する事。テーブルはRailsでいうと主にModelの事です。またテーブル結合は結合の方法によって二種類に分けられます。今回はその内の「内部結合」という方法についてのみ解説します。 と書くことで結合させることができます。 大石ゆかり 複数のテーブルから、関連するデータをヒモ付けるには、JOIN文を使用します。 テーブル名にエイリアス(別名)を付けると、テーブル名を参照する時に便利です。   なお本記事は、MySQLを扱うTechAcademyのPHPオンライン講座の内容をもとにしています。 ALTER TABLEを使ってテーブル名を変更する 今回は、left outer joinでuserテーブルにしかない情報も取り出すよう指定しているので、yamadaさんからitoさんまでのデータが出力されています。しかし、organizationテーブルのidには、itoさんのorganization_idである4はありません。よって、nameはNULL(何もデータがないという意味)と表示されます。 田島悠介 大石ゆかり 今回は、このようなデータの入ったuserというテーブルをもとに解説を進めます。 select * from users; Railsのjoinsの使い方について詳しく説明していくね! [お知らせ]TechAcademyでは初心者でも8週間でエンジニアになれるRuby on Railsオンラインブートキャンプを開催しています。RubyでWebアプリを開発したい方はご参加ください。, Railsのjoinsの使い方について解説します。 1.   Avatar 気をつけるだけじゃなくて、バックアップも忘れないようにしたいね。 OK!では、テーブルを削除するSQLコマンドを見てみよう! Quory OKと出ましたね。 佐藤 user_id 実際に書くとこのようになります。   大石ゆかり left outer join organization フィールドを追加するためのコマンドは次の通りです。 田島悠介 今回の記事の内容は動画でもご覧いただけます。 別名を利用することで、同じ表を2つ以上結合することがで …   田島悠介 テーブル名を変更するためのコマンドは次の通りです。 内部結合と外部結合の違い user_id 5 MySQL内部結合 5.1 外部結合(LEFT JOIN) 6 MySQL外部結合の追加 7 ... 複数個のテーブル結合は「(a + b) + c」のように結合したテーブルをさらに結合していくという見方をしていけば混乱しないです。 最近のエントリー. 独学に限界を感じている場合はご検討ください。, MySQLでALTER TABLEを使ってテーブル構造を変更する方法【初心者向け】. 今回は、ALTER TABLEを使ってテーブル構造に変更・追加・削除といった操作を加える方法を紹介します。   おわりに joinsの使い方 これに対して外部結合は共通していないキーも残す方法なんだけれど、こちらは順番によって残る要素が変わってくるようになるよ。     OUTER JOINを使って外部結合する password char(30) 田島悠介 後からでも全部作り直せる感じでしょうか? ALTER TABLEを使ってフィールドを追加する方法 SELECT * これでテーブル名の変更ができました。 Railsの案件を中心に、様々なアプリケーションを開発してます。     なお本記事は、MySQLを扱うTechAcademyのPHPオンライン講座の内容をもとにしています。     今回は、AVGを使って指定フィールドの平均値を計算する方法を紹介します。 ON テーブルA.カラム = 結合したいテーブルB.カラム   id MySQLを勉強していて、 大石ゆかり 外部結合は次のように書きます。 テキストよりも動画の方が理解しやすいという場合はぜひご覧ください。, カテゴリーとかタグとかで使われてるんだよ。さっそく書き方など見てみよう!サンプルでは、ユーザーテーブルと、そのユーザーの情報を別途格納しているテーブルを内部結合してみるよ。, データベースsampledbの中には、userとorganizationという2つのテーブルが入っていますね。, selectのコマンドを使って、まずはそれぞれのテーブル内のデータを見てみましょう。, 今回は、userテーブルのorganization_idと、organizationテーブルのidをもとに双方を紐付け、データを抽出してみます。, selectに続けて、どのテーブルのどのフィールドデータをそれぞれ取り出すのかということを「テーブル名.フィールド名」で明示し、「,」で区切っていきます。, それからfromで結合の基準となるテーブル名を書き、inner joinでもう一方のテーブル名を書きます。. テーブルを削除する TechAcademyでは、初心者でも最短4週間でRuby on Railsを使ったプログラミングを習得できるオンラインブートキャンプRuby講座を開催しています。 Webサイト制作. 以上で解説を終わります。   mysqlで【inner join】を使って内部結合する方法を初心者向けに解説した記事です。inner joinを使えば、別々のテーブルのデータを、キーとなるデータに紐づけて、抽出することができます。書き方を覚えておきましょう。 大石ゆかり full outer join…どちらのテーブルにも(テーブル1、2)それぞれにしかないデータが存在するとき     MySQLについて勉強しているのですが,『内部結合(inner join)』について,教えて欲しいです・・・, 分かりました!今回は,『内部結合(inner join)』について,ご紹介します., 今回は,MySQL Workbench内のサンプルデータである『sakila』というデータベースを使います., まずは, 『city』テーブルと『country』テーブル をそれぞれ表示してみます., それでは,この2つのテーブルを『inner join』を使って結合してみましょう., 『country_id=6』かつ『last_update=”2014-09-25 22:30:04″』, 今回は,MySQLの『inner join』と『having』の使い方についてご紹介しました., 次回のコメントで使用するためブラウザーに自分の名前、メールアドレス、サイトを保存する。, 人工知能は人間を超えるか ディープラーニングの先にあるもの Epub選書 / 松尾豊 【本】, 【中古】 東大准教授に教わる「人工知能って、そんなことまでできるんですか?」 / 松尾 豊, 塩野 誠 / KADOKAWA/中経出版 [単行本]【ネコポス発送】.

.

七 つの 大罪 エリザベス 敬語, 立体切断 アプリ 無料, ヨミフ ケジェルチャ 身長, テレビドラマ アメリカ Sf, ノートパソコン 天 板 保護, オークス オッズ 投票, 鈴木愛理 グッズ Tシャツ, オークス オッズ 投票, 都営三田線 時刻表 大手町, 神楽 ラーメン 名古屋, 立体切断 アプリ 無料, 楽天 オペレーター チャット, 鬼 滅 の刃 ご当地 キーホルダー 岩手, Nttアーバンソリューションズ Cm ロケ地 2020, 都営三田線 時刻表 大手町, 相鉄線 時刻表 横浜, 神楽 ラーメン 名古屋, 鈴木愛理 グッズ Tシャツ, 七つの大罪 タルミエル 声優, 小学校 外国語 評価 テスト, 祝日 祭日 一覧, 七つの大罪 タルミエル 声優, 楽天 オペレーター チャット, ノートパソコン 天 板 保護, 立体切断 アプリ 無料, 抗がん剤 効果 いつ, ジミン ピアス 位置 2020, アナザースカイ 風間 動画, コンビニ キャッシュレス還元 されない, 柄本明 自宅 場所, みなとみらい バースデープレート 可愛い, 抗がん剤 効果 いつ, 武蔵境 狛江 バス 料金, 阪神 住吉 時刻表, 阪神 住吉 時刻表, 七 つの 大罪 エリザベス 敬語, 柄本明 自宅 場所, ノートパソコン 天 板 保護, 抗がん剤 効果 いつ, 鈴木愛理 グッズ Tシャツ, オークス オッズ 投票, テレビドラマ アメリカ Sf, 阪神 住吉 時刻表, 祝日 祭日 一覧, Nttアーバンソリューションズ Cm ロケ地 2020, 小学校 外国語 評価 テスト, 夏祭り 出店 簡単, 和田明日香 上野樹里 仲,